Heat a large skillet over medium heat and add the olive oil.
Add the raw spinach to the skillet and sauté for 2-3 minutes until wilted. Remove from the skillet and set aside.
In a small bowl, mix the black beans with garlic powder, cumin, paprika, salt, and black pepper.
Place one tortilla on a flat surface. Spread half of the shredded mozzarella cheese evenly over the tortilla.
Layer the cooked spinach, seasoned black beans, and cottage cheese over the mozzarella cheese.
Sprinkle the remaining shredded mozzarella cheese on top, then cover with the second tortilla.
Heat the skillet again over medium heat. Place the assembled quesadilla carefully in the skillet and cook for 2-3 minutes on one side, pressing gently with a spatula.
Flip the quesadilla and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, until the tortilla is golden and crispy, and the cheese is melted.
Remove the quesadilla from the skillet and let it cool for 1-2 minutes. Slice into quarters and serve warm.
